Anomaly Detection and Signal Processing
Anomaly detection is the identification of data points that deviate from a stock’s established norm. In practice, this means scanning for institutional footprints that are too small for large-cap scanners but massive for a $500 million company. AI identifies these unusual volume spikes hours or days before price discovery reaches the mainstream. This is the core of "Smart Money" tracking: identifying institutional footprints in smaller tickers where even a moderate buy order leaves a visible mark. The algorithm uses historical pattern recognition to filter out "fake outs" where volume increases without a corresponding shift in structural demand. This level of signal processing allows you to focus on high-conviction setups while ignoring the noise.
Sentiment and Catalyst Tracking
Momentum is rarely a random event. It's usually driven by a specific catalyst. Sophisticated algorithms scan SEC filings, news wires, and earnings transcripts for micro-catalysts that human analysts might overlook. This includes identifying specific language shifts in Form 8-K filings or sudden changes in retail interest across social platforms. Understanding how to interpret AI stock signals is critical here. It's the difference between chasing a "pump" and entering a legitimate momentum cycle. The AI quantifies social sentiment to gauge retail interest levels, ensuring you aren't the last one into a crowded trade.
Integrating technical indicators like RSI and MACD into AI logic provides a secondary layer of validation. Instead of viewing these as standalone signals, the algorithm treats them as logic gates. If a stock shows a volume anomaly and an SEC catalyst, but the RSI is extremely overbought, the AI might deprioritize the alert. Predictive modeling replaces the lagging nature of manual indicators. It projects potential price paths based on historical volatility and current order flow. This multi-factor approach creates a high-speed intelligence partner that is always "on." Configuring Smart Watchlists and Alerts
Transition from broad, generic lists to action-oriented monitoring. Your watchlists should be modular, grouped by specific catalyst types such as earnings surprises, FDA approvals, or major government contracts. This structure ensures that when an alert triggers, you immediately understand the context of the move. To maintain signal quality, configure your alerts to trigger only when relative volume exceeds the 30-day average by at least 250% during the first hour of trading. This high threshold filters out minor fluctuations and highlights true institutional interest. Real-time alerts on volume breakouts or price anomalies provide the necessary lead time to secure an early entry.
Validating the Signal: The Final Human Check
AI is your scout, not your sole decision-maker. Once a signal is generated, perform a quick clinical validation of the fundamentals. Check the current liquidity and bid-ask spread to ensure trade feasibility. Small-caps can have wide spreads that erode profit margins if not managed carefully. Verify the catalyst to ensure the move isn't a "pump and dump" scenario. Integrating these discoveries into a broader systematic approach to stock investing ensures consistency. Execution must follow a predefined risk-management plan with clear stop-losses and profit targets.
